Overview
Amazon Associates is Amazon's original affiliate program. Publishers, bloggers, and creators sign up, generate affiliate links to Amazon products, and earn a commission on qualifying purchases made through those links.
It predates the Amazon Influencer Program and is broader: anyone with a qualifying website, app, or channel can join, not only social creators with a storefront.
How it works
An Associate creates tracked links or widgets for Amazon products and places them in content. When a shopper clicks and buys within the cookie window, the Associate earns a category-based commission.
The Influencer Program is a social-first extension of Associates: it adds a curated storefront and is aimed at creators with an audience on social platforms.

How brands use it
Brands rarely run Associates themselves, but they recruit the creators and publishers who do, pairing that reach with Amazon Attribution and the Brand Referral Bonus to measure and reward the sales it drives.
